Distance From Ryan Airport to Troy Municipal Airport (BTR - TOI Distance)

The flight distance from Ryan Airport (BTR) to Troy Municipal Airport (TOI) is 318 miles. This is equivalent to 511 kilometers or 276 nautical miles. The distance shown below is the straight line distance (may be called as flying or air distance) or direct flight distance between airports.
